The following is police activity in Mason County Monday, Dec. 26, 2022:

  • ​1:57 a.m., (Ludington Police Department), a 33-year-old Ludington man was arrested on an outstanding 79th District Court warrant for failure to appear for a show cause hearing, 300 block of East Ludington Ave​nue, City of Ludington. He was lodged in the Mason County Jail.
  • 3:20 a.m., (LPD), ​a 31-year-old Ludington man was arrested for domestic assault and battery, 300 block of East Dowland Street​, City of Ludington. The victim, a 32-year-old Ludington woman, had minor scratches near her mouth and did not seek medical treatment. The suspect was lodged in the Mason County Jail.
  • 3:35 a.m., ​(Mason County Sheriff’s Office), a 35-year-old Fountain woman was arrested for domestic violence following a 911 call reporting an assault, 2300 block of North Morse Road, Sheridan Township.
  • 4:41 a.m., (MCSO), car/deer crash, no injury, Jebavy Drive north of Fisher Road, Hamlin Township.
  • 12:07 p.m., (MCSO), one-vehicle crash, no injury, US 31 freeway north of Oceana Drive, Summit Township.
  • 6:03 p.m., (MCSO), car/deer crash, no injury, US 10 west of Stiles Road, Amber Township.
  • 6:25 p.m., (MCSO), car/deer crash, no injury, US 31 freeway south of US 10, Amber Township.
